 public static IGeometry Project(IGeometry geometry, ProjectionInfo pStart, ProjectionInfo pEnd)
 {
     var featureSet = new FeatureSet();
     featureSet.AddFeature(geometry.ToDotSpatial());
     featureSet.Projection = pStart;
     featureSet.Reproject(pEnd);
     return
         GeometryConverter.ToGeoAPI(
             ((featureSet.Features[0].BasicGeometry as DotSpatial.Topology.IGeometry)));
 }

 public static System.Data.Entity.Spatial.DbGeometry Project(System.Data.Entity.Spatial.DbGeometry source,
     ProjectionInfo pStart, ProjectionInfo pEnd)
 {
     var wkt = source.WellKnownValue.WellKnownText;
     var wktReader = new WKTReader();
     var geometry = wktReader.Read(wkt);
     var featureSet = new FeatureSet();
     featureSet.Features.Add(geometry.ToDotSpatial());
     featureSet.Projection = pStart;
     featureSet.Reproject(pEnd);
     var projected =
         (featureSet.Features.First().BasicGeometry as IGeometry).ToGeoAPI();
     var wktWriter = new WKTWriter();
     var projectedWkt = wktWriter.Write(projected);
     return System.Data.Entity.Spatial.DbGeometry.FromText(projectedWkt);
 }

 public static List<IGeometry> Project(List<IGeometry> toList, ProjectionInfo pStart, ProjectionInfo pEnd)
 {
     var geometryCollection = new GeometryCollection(toList.ToArray());
     var collection = geometryCollection.ToDotSpatial();
     var featureSet = new FeatureSet();
     foreach (var geo in collection.Geometries)
     {
         featureSet.Features.Add(geo);
     }
     featureSet.Projection = pStart;
     featureSet.Reproject(pEnd);
     var dotSpatialProjectedGeos =
         featureSet.Features.Select(x => x.BasicGeometry as DotSpatial.Topology.IGeometry).ToList();
     var result =
         dotSpatialProjectedGeos.Select(
             dotSpatialProjectedGeo => GeometryConverter.ToGeoAPI((dotSpatialProjectedGeo)))
             .ToList();
     return result;
 }
